Rockhampton sits astride Queensland's largest and most picturesque river, the Fitzroy. The magnificent Berserker Ranges and Mt Archer provide an imposing backdrop to this city that has a population of 100,000 in the greater Rockhampton area.
Rockhampton is located on the Tropic of Capricorn and is 40 kilometres drive inland from the Capricorn Coast and the Pacific Ocean. Rockhampton is known as the Beef Capital of Australia and a gateway to adventure.
Also set on the Tropic of Capricorn is the Capricorn Coast, which has an average daily temperature of 25° c. The Coast and its Keppel Group of Island boasts safe swimming waters all year and spectacular geographical diversity. Yeppoon is the Coast’s major town which has retained its village style appeal yet offers a variety of wonderful restaurants, accommodation and shops.

Directions From Rockhampton Airport, travel north through town along the Bruce Highway, over the Fitzroy River, and when you see Stockland Rockhampton turn left. On the outskirts of Rockhampton, turn left at Yeppoon Road. Rockhampton to Yeppoon is approximately 35km. Once you arrive into Yeppoon you will come to a large roundabout, take the second left off the roundabout continuing along Yeppoon Road. Follow the road until you come to a second roundabout and take the first left off this roundabout, you will be travelling along Appleton Drive. Continue along this road until you reach the bechfront. Appleton Drive will become Anzac Parade. Anzac Parade will take you left and you will have the beach on your right. Continue along Anzac Parade and through the roundabout, once you pass through the roundabout you will be on Farnborough Road. Continue along Fanborough Road for approximately 4 kilometres until you come to another large roundabout with an exit to Rydges Capricorn Resort. Contiue on this exit and you will see the entrance to the Resort (approximately 5 kilometres).
